1. Types of Disability Scooters

Disability scooters come in different styles, each fit for particular needs and environments. Here's a breakdown:

TypeDescriptionSuitable For
Three-Wheel ScootersThese scooters usually provide much better maneuverability and are compact.Indoor use and tight spaces.
Four-Wheel ScootersMore steady and supplying much better traction, these scooters appropriate for different surfaces.Outdoor use and irregular surface areas.
Folding ScootersLightweight and portable, these scooters are created for simple transportation.Frequent tourists and commuters.
Heavy-Duty ScootersBuilt to support heavier weights and provide resilience.Larger individuals or rugged terrains.

1.1 Three-Wheel Scooters

Three-wheel scooters are popular for their agility and maneuverability, making them appropriate for indoor environments. They are generally smaller sized and easier to navigate in tight areas, making them a favorite for going shopping malls or crowded areas.

1.2 Four-Wheel Scooters

Four-wheel scooters tend to offer more stability and can manage different surfaces much better than their three-wheeled equivalents. They are ideal for outside usage, using more power and larger batteries for longer ranges.

1.3 Folding Scooters

Folding scooters are developed for optimum mobility. With a lightweight frame, they can quickly be folded up for storage in a vehicle or for carrying onto public transport.

1.4 Heavy-Duty Scooters

Heavy-duty scooters are built with sturdy products and reinforced frames to accommodate larger users. They frequently come with boosted power and battery capabilities, making them ideal for outside experiences on rough surfaces.

2. Secret Features of Disability Scooters

When thinking about a disability scooter, there are a number of features to search for:

FeatureDescription
Comfy SeatingErgonomic seats with padding and adjustable choices for optimum convenience.
Speed ControlsAdjustable speed settings that enable users to manage their rate securely.
Battery RangeThe range the scooter can travel on a complete charge, which can range from 10 to 50 miles.
Weight CapacityThe optimum weight a scooter can support, usually ranging from 250 lbs as much as 500 lbs for sturdy models.
Storage CapacityStorage alternatives like baskets or compartments can enhance convenience for users.

4. Buying Considerations

When selecting a disability scooter, purchasers should keep a number of aspects in mind:

  • Assess Individual Needs: Consider the user's best mobility scooters level, weight, and intended usage of the scooter.
  • Test Drive: If possible, take the scooter for a test drive to examine convenience, control, and maneuverability.
  • Inspect Specifications: Look at the scooter's weight capacity, battery life, and speed to ensure it fulfills requirements.
  • Evaluation Warranty and Service Options: Ensure the scooter includes a service warranty which service alternatives are available in case of breakdown.
  • Spending plan: Prices can vary significantly; develop a budget plan and research study options within that variety.

5. Regularly Asked Questions

5.1 How quick can a disability scooter go?

Many mobility scooters have a leading speed varying from 4 to 8 miles per hour, depending on the design.

5.2 Are disability scooters covered by insurance?

Coverage depends upon the person's insurance coverage plan. Medicare and some personal insurances may cover specific kinds of mobility scooters if recommended by a medical professional.

5.3 How long do scooter batteries last?

A lot of batteries can last in between 18 to 24 months, with correct care and charging practices.

5.4 Can I use my scooter in the rain?

A lot of scooters are created to endure light rain, but it is a good idea to keep them dry to prevent damage.

5.5 What upkeep does a disability scooter need?

Regular maintenance consists of checking tire pressure, brakes, and battery health, as well as keeping the scooter clean and devoid of debris.
